Overview

Mountain Thunder is an aging dimetrodon that competes in the dinosaur races at Port Nyanzaru’s Grand Coliseum. As one of the longest-odds racers in the competition, Mountain Thunder represents a high-risk, high-reward betting opportunity for spectators.

Racing Performance

Mountain Thunder has the worst odds of any racer mentioned in the betting tables, at 7:1 against winning. A successful bet on Mountain Thunder pays out 7 times the original wager, reflecting the racer’s poor performance expectations. The dimetrodon must roll a 1 on a d8 to win a race—only a 12.5% chance of victory.

Characteristics

The racer’s advanced age is its defining characteristic. Unlike the younger, more competitive dinosaurs in the racing circuit (such as the young tyrannosaurs, allosauruses, and triceratops), Mountain Thunder’s aging condition significantly impacts its racing ability. The dimetrodon’s poor odds suggest it is likely near the end of its racing career, similar to Scarback (another aging competitor with unfavorable odds).
